1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the Internet by which an extended URL might be transformed into a shorter, a lot more workable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the first lengthy URL when visited.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-identified sam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social networking platforms like Twitter, where character restrictions for posts made it hard to share very long URLs.

2. Core Factors of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ically consists of the subsequent components:

Internet Interface: This is the entrance-stop aspect wherever buyers can enter their extensive URLs and receive shortened variations. It can be an easy type with a web page.
Database: A databases is essential to store the mapping in between the initial extensive URL and also the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This is the backend logic that usually takes the small URL and redirects the consumer on the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is usually executed in the web server or an application layer.
API: Numerous URL shorteners present an API to make sure that 3rd-bash pur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original prolonged URLs.
three.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a protracted URL into a brief a person. Many solutions might be used, which include:

Hashing: The extended URL may be hashed into a hard and fast-dimensions string, which serves since the brief UR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(various URLs resulting in a similar h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One prevalent approach is to employ Base62 encoding (which employs 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ry inside the database. This technique ensures that the small URL is as limited as you possibly can.
Random String Era: Another technique would be to crank out a random string of a set duration (e.g., 6 people) and check if it’s presently in use from the database. If not, it’s assigned to the very long URL.
4. Database Administration
The databases schema for your URL shortener is normally straightforward, with two Key fields:

ID: A unique ident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The original URL that needs to be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The small Model of your URL, frequently stored as a unique string.
As well as these, you might want to retailer metadata like the development date, expiration date, and the number of periods the quick URL is acc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ection is really a important A part of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a user clicks on a short URL, the support has to quickly retrieve the first URL in the database and redirect the user utilizing an HTTP 301 (long-las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) status code.

General perform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be approximately instantaneous. Tactics like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is a big issue in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ute destructive hyperlinks.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security providers to examine UR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Charge limiting and CAPTCHA can avert abuse by spammers endeavoring to generate A large number of quick UR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to manage many UR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out multiple servers to take care of high h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ners frequently prov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, the place the website traffic is coming from, and various helpful metrics. This demands logging Every red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
